Output deb4a628ced7be148112a958f84cccd8d7f212029c2e74f05a0da5460978e123:34

value
10907
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42cddc57071451992fff1487b6d841a1174d1c5b OP_EQUALVERIFY OP_CHECKSIG
address
176ED7ZpUhvDhmef8TEFj7bEQ1pixDw1va
transaction
deb4a628ced7be148112a958f84cccd8d7f212029c2e74f05a0da5460978e123
spent
false